Protest: Osun govt directs Primary, secondary schools to proceed on vacation
Politics
THE Osun Government has directed both private and public schools in the state to proceed on third term vacation, latest on Wednesday, due to the planned nationwide protest.
The directive is contained in a statement issued in Osogbo by the Permanent Secretary, Ministry of Education, Mr Muritala Jimoh.
“This is to inform the general public, particularly parents, guardians and heads of both public and private schools in the state that due to the planned nationwide protests, all schools are directed to proceed on the third term vacation from Wednesday, July 31.
“Parents and Guardians are advised to ensure the safety of their wards during the vacation,” Jimoh said. (NAN)
